This refers to the electronically provided characteristics that employers need for the correct calculation and deduction of income tax in payroll accounting.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<p>The ELStAM include in particular <strong>Tax bracket<\/strong>, <strong>Child allowances<\/strong>, <strong>Church tax feature<\/strong>, <strong>Allowances<\/strong> and that <strong>Factorisation method<\/strong>. The data will be provided electronically \u2013 however, its correct application is an organisational task within the company.<\/p>\n<\/section>\n      <section id=\"einordnung\">\n<h2>Classification<\/h2>\n<p>ELStAM are not a \u201eform issue\u201c but a core component of monthly payroll. They determine how much income tax is withheld and remitted. Even small discrepancies can lead to incorrect tax deductions \u2013 and thus to queries, corrections, or audit findings.<\/p>\n<\/section>\n      <section id=\"pruefungslogik\">\n<h2>Payroll process logic<\/h2>\n<p>A practical ELStAM process consists of clear steps:<\/p>\n<ol>\n  <li><strong>New entry:<\/strong> Record master data, correctly store identification data, initiate retrieval.<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Initial invoice<\/strong> Check that the features are present and plausible (tax class, church tax, child allowances).<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Monthly routine:<\/strong> Before month-end, check and, if necessary, accept change notifications.<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Documentation<\/strong> Retrievable and change records should be stored in a traceable manner (logs, system extracts).<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Special cases<\/strong> Handle multiple employments, changes of status, or factor procedures with additional control.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<div class=\"snippet tip\">\n  <p class=\"title\">Practice tip<\/p>\n  <p>The greatest lever is not \u201emore control\u201c, but <strong>a fixed routine<\/strong>New joiner check, month-end close check, and clear responsibility for queries.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/section>\n      <section id=\"pruefungszeitraum\">\n<h2>Why ELStAM are not \u201edone once and for all\u201c<\/h2>\n<p>ELStAM can change during the year \u2013 for example, due to changes in tax classes, adjustments to allowances, or the church tax indicator. Companies therefore require a process that reliably detects and promptly processes changes.<\/p>\n<p>Organisational note: ELStAM are not a one-off retrieval upon hiring, but an ongoing data stream. Without defined controls before month-end closing, changes are often only noticed when employees inquire or an audit reveals discrepancies.<\/p>\n<\/section>\n      <section id=\"ablauf\">\n<h2>Typical process for changes<\/h2>\n<p>When ELStAM change, a clear procedure is recommended:<\/p>\n<ul>\n  <li><strong>Detect change<\/strong> Regularly check system notes \/ change logs.<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Plausibilise<\/strong> Does the change fit the facts (e.g. tax class after marriage)?<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Implement<\/strong> Apply features and use for the billing month.<\/li>\n  <li><strong>Document<\/strong> Briefly note when the change was implemented.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>In practice, documentation is often the bottleneck. If it later needs to be determined when what data was available, clean archiving is crucial.<\/p>\n<\/section>\n      <section id=\"praxis\">\n<h2>Case studies<\/h2>\n\n<h3>Practical Case 1: Change of tax class not taken into account<\/h3>\n<p>An employee changes their tax class during the year. The change is available electronically, but is not taken into account in the payroll. Result: incorrect income tax deduction, corrected payroll and additional reconciliation effort with the employee.<\/p>\n\n<h3>Case Study 2: Multiple Employment \/ Tax Class VI<\/h3>\n<p>When you have multiple employments, it can become relevant to assign tax class VI. If this is not handled correctly, incorrect deductions will occur, leading to frequent queries. Organisationally, a clear routine for clarifying secondary employments upon hiring and when changes occur is important.<\/p>\n\n<h3>Case Study 3: Factor Method (IV\/IV with Factor)<\/h3>\n<p>The factoring procedure requires a clean transfer of the factor. If the factor is not taken into account, deviations in the current tax burden will occur. Often, it is not the calculation that is difficult, but the <em>Procedural handling<\/em> and current affairs.<\/p>\n<\/section>\n      <section id=\"finanzielle-wirkung\">\n<h2>Financial and organisational impact<\/h2>\n<p>ELStAM errors are rarely \u201ejust a tax issue\u201c.
